CHOPIN-GALA | CHRISTMAS CONCERT —Step into the refined atmosphere of the Gläserner Saal at the Vienna Musikverein and experience the timeless beauty of Frédéric Chopin’s piano music in an inspiring year-end celebration.

In this festive concert, internationally acclaimed pianist Pietro Massa presents a richly varied selection of Chopin’s most beloved works—pieces that span the lyrical, the virtuosic, and the poetic.

From the introspective Nocturnes Op. 62 to the majestic Polonaise-Fantaisie Op. 61, the program invites listeners on an emotional journey through Chopin’s late and mature style. The dramatic Scherzo No. 4, the shimmering Berceuse, and the brilliant Andante Spianato et Grande Polonaise Brillante showcase the full expressive range of Chopin’s art, while the graceful Valses Op. 64 and the narrative richness of the Ballade No. 3 lend elegance and depth to this musical evening.

Let this concert be your gateway into the new year—an encounter with one of music history’s most profound and poetic voices.

PROGRAMME

Frédéric Chopin

Two Nocturnes, Op. 62
Polonaise-Fantaisie in A-flat major, Op. 61
Impromptu in A-flat major, Op. 29
Scherzo No. 4 in E major, Op. 54
Berceuse in D-flat major, Op. 57
Three Waltzes, Op. 64
Ballade No. 3 in A-flat major, Op. 47
Andante Spianato et Grande Polonaise Brillante, Op. 22

Pietro Massa, piano
